DZone
Thanks for visiting DZone today,
Edit Profile
  • Manage Email Subscriptions
  • How to Post to DZone
  • Article Submission Guidelines
Sign Out View Profile
  • Post an Article
  • Manage My Drafts
Over 2 million developers have joined DZone.
Log In / Join
Please enter at least three characters to search
Refcards Trend Reports
Events Video Library
Refcards
Trend Reports

Events

View Events Video Library

Zones

Culture and Methodologies Agile Career Development Methodologies Team Management
Data Engineering AI/ML Big Data Data Databases IoT
Software Design and Architecture Cloud Architecture Containers Integration Microservices Performance Security
Coding Frameworks Java JavaScript Languages Tools
Testing, Deployment, and Maintenance Deployment DevOps and CI/CD Maintenance Monitoring and Observability Testing, Tools, and Frameworks
Culture and Methodologies
Agile Career Development Methodologies Team Management
Data Engineering
AI/ML Big Data Data Databases IoT
Software Design and Architecture
Cloud Architecture Containers Integration Microservices Performance Security
Coding
Frameworks Java JavaScript Languages Tools
Testing, Deployment, and Maintenance
Deployment DevOps and CI/CD Maintenance Monitoring and Observability Testing, Tools, and Frameworks

Last call! Secure your stack and shape the future! Help dev teams across the globe navigate their software supply chain security challenges.

Modernize your data layer. Learn how to design cloud-native database architectures to meet the evolving demands of AI and GenAI workloads.

Releasing software shouldn't be stressful or risky. Learn how to leverage progressive delivery techniques to ensure safer deployments.

Avoid machine learning mistakes and boost model performance! Discover key ML patterns, anti-patterns, data strategies, and more.

Related

  • How Doris Connects to Multiple Databases for Federated Analytics and Data Migration
  • Leveraging Time Series Databases for Cutting-Edge Analytics: Specialized Software for Providing Timely Insights at Scale
  • Data Store Options for Operational Analytics/Data Engineering
  • Accelerating Insights With Couchbase Columnar

Trending

  • How to Submit a Post to DZone
  • A Complete Guide to Modern AI Developer Tools
  • Medallion Architecture: Why You Need It and How To Implement It With ClickHouse
  • Automatic Code Transformation With OpenRewrite
  1. DZone
  2. Data Engineering
  3. Databases
  4. Conversational Queries With Analytic Databases

Conversational Queries With Analytic Databases

Developers and business users are now able to query databases simply and quickly to gather real-time insights from data.

By 
Tom Smith user avatar
Tom Smith
DZone Core CORE ·
May. 09, 23 · Analysis
Likes (2)
Comment
Save
Tweet
Share
2.3K Views

Join the DZone community and get the full member experience.

Join For Free

I recently had the opportunity to interview Nima Negahban, co-founder and CEO of Kinetica, leading up to the release of their new offering — the first analytics database to integrate with ChatGPT. I learned a lot about how generative AI is opening data to everyone in the enterprise.

The world of analytics has drastically changed over the past few years, and with it, the technology used to create and transform information into actionable insights. One such technological advancement is conversational query languages, which allow IT professionals like yourself to quickly obtain results from an analytic database without having to learn complicated coding syntax — a daunting task for even the most experienced developers. In this blog post, we'll explore what conversational queries are, their benefits and advantages compared to traditional SQL commands, and how they can help improve your data analysis capabilities.

Introducing Analytic Databases and Conversational Queries – What They Are, How They Work, and Why They Are Important

As an IT professional, it's critical to stay up-to-date with the latest technologies that drive business success. That's why it's important to understand analytic databases and conversational queries. Analytic databases allow for real-time analysis of large data sets, providing businesses with insights that enable them to make better-informed decisions. Meanwhile, conversational queries allow users to query data using plain language, making it easier for non-technical users to interact with and understand data. By incorporating these technologies into their operations, businesses can gain a competitive edge and drive growth.

Benefits of Using Conversational Queries in Analytic Databases — Increased Accuracy, Faster Query Times and Improved User Experience

Analytic databases have revolutionized the way we process and analyze massive data sets. However, to truly unlock their potential, we need better ways to interact with this data. This is where conversational queries come in. By allowing users to converse directly with the database, we can improve the accuracy of our queries, reduce query times, and improve the overall user experience. Conversational queries also enable non-technical users to more easily access and analyze data, democratizing the power of analytics across an organization. As an IT professional, I can attest to the incredible benefits of conversational queries in analytic databases and believe they will only continue to transform the way we work with data in the future.

How To Set up an Analytic Database for Conversational Queries — Step-By-Step Instructions for Setting up an Analytic Database Environment

As an IT professional, setting up an analytic database environment for conversational queries requires a systematic approach. First things first, identify the data sources you need to incorporate, keeping in mind the quality and accuracy of the data. Next, consider the queries you'd like to facilitate and tailor your database design accordingly. Additionally, optimize your database for both read and write operations to ensure top-notch performance. When designing the schema, keep in mind that a normalized schema is crucial for efficient data retrieval. Lastly, ensure that you have the right tools for monitoring, managing, and securing your analytics database. Well-designed and optimized databases help businesses make informed decisions, so it's important to put in the extra effort upfront to ensure the system runs smoothly in the long run.

Best Practices for Writing Conversational Queries — Tips for Writing Efficient Queries That Get the Desired Results

As an IT professional, crafting conversational queries is crucial to achieving accurate and efficient results. To ensure your queries hit the mark, follow these best practices. First, use natural language and avoid technical jargon whenever possible. This will make your queries easily understood by both computers and humans alike. Second, keep your queries concise and specific, avoiding lengthy descriptions or unnecessary words. Third, be mindful of context and provide enough information for the query to be accurate without overwhelming the system. Lastly, test and refine your queries regularly to optimize results. By following these tips, you can write conversational queries that deliver the desired outcomes and streamline your workflow.

Examples of Successful Conversational Queries in Analytic Databases — Learn From Real-World Examples of Conversational Queries

As data-driven decision-making becomes more prevalent in the business world, the importance of conversational queries in analytic databases cannot be overstated. While complex queries can yield valuable insights, they are often time-consuming and require technical expertise. That's where conversational queries come in; by allowing users to ask questions in plain language, they make data analysis accessible to a wider audience. But what makes a conversational query successful? Real-world examples show that natural language processing, contextual awareness, and user feedback are all key to crafting queries that deliver the insights businesses need. By studying successful examples, IT professionals can ensure their own conversational queries are effective and efficient.

Challenges To Consider When Using Conversational Queries in Analytic Databases — Understand Potential Issues That May Arise With Conversational Queries Before Implementing Them

As data and analytics become increasingly important in the business world, conversational queries are emerging as a more user-friendly way of interacting with the systems that house all that valuable data. However, before diving in headfirst, it's important to understand the potential challenges that come with conversational queries in analytic databases. For one, these queries may be less efficient than more technical, structured search methods. Additionally, conversational queries can be difficult to scale to large data sets and may require more upkeep to keep working smoothly. Nonetheless, with careful planning and understanding of these potential issues, conversational queries can be a valuable tool for accessing and analyzing critical business data.

Key Takeaways

Conversational queries are quickly becoming a key component of analytics and data discovery. They offer several benefits:

  • Ease of use: Enables a variety of users to ask questions using their own words and phrasing.
  • Increased productivity: Provides real-time access to information to more people in the organization.
  • Improved data insights: Helps users uncover new insights and patterns in data.

Using conversational queries in an analytic database setting helps reduce query times, improve accuracy, and provide a more intuitive user experience. Implementing these types of queries requires some technical know-how; however, by following the best practices outlined above, as well as referring to popular examples for inspiration, even novice users can begin to reap the benefits of this type of query writing. 

It is important to be aware of potential challenges that may arise when using conversational queries in analytic databases, such as data privacy concerns and cybersecurity risks. However, with adequate preparation and proactive measures, any organization can leverage the improved performance provided by conversational queries.

Analytics Database

Opinions expressed by DZone contributors are their own.

Related

  • How Doris Connects to Multiple Databases for Federated Analytics and Data Migration
  • Leveraging Time Series Databases for Cutting-Edge Analytics: Specialized Software for Providing Timely Insights at Scale
  • Data Store Options for Operational Analytics/Data Engineering
  • Accelerating Insights With Couchbase Columnar

Partner Resources

×

Comments
Oops! Something Went Wrong

The likes didn't load as expected. Please refresh the page and try again.

ABOUT US

  • About DZone
  • Support and feedback
  • Community research
  • Sitemap

ADVERTISE

  • Advertise with DZone

CONTRIBUTE ON DZONE

  • Article Submission Guidelines
  • Become a Contributor
  • Core Program
  • Visit the Writers' Zone

LEGAL

  • Terms of Service
  • Privacy Policy

CONTACT US

  • 3343 Perimeter Hill Drive
  • Suite 100
  • Nashville, TN 37211
  • support@dzone.com

Let's be friends:

Likes
There are no likes...yet! 👀
Be the first to like this post!
It looks like you're not logged in.
Sign in to see who liked this post!